Introduction
The Resource Details screen provides a centralized view of critical information for a selected resource. It enables you to:
- Monitor resource health, metrics, and status in real-time
- View associated alerts, tickets, and patches
- Access detailed configuration attributes and inventory data
- Understand relationships with other components in the infrastructure
- Perform actions such as scheduling maintenance or adding notes.
This screen plays a crucial role in infrastructure visibility, troubleshooting, and operational decision-making.
Resource Details screen: Classic vs. Enhanced
This document provides a parity comparison between the Classic Resource Details screen and the Enhanced Resource Details screen, highlighting key differences and feature improvements.
Understanding these differences will help you transition smoothly to the Enhanced Resource Details screen while leveraging its advanced capabilities. Below is a detailed list comparing the two versions.
Field | Classic Resource Details screen | Enhanced Resource Details screen |
---|---|---|
Management Object ID | Displayed in the Attributes → Basic Information section. ![]() | Displayed in the ATTRIBUTES → GENERAL ATTRIBUTES and DOMAIN ATTRIBUTES sections. This field is now renamed to Identity.![]() |
Agent Installed Time | Displayed in the Attributes → Basic Information section.![]() | Displayed in the Summary view section as DIRECT AGENT. Mouse over the label to view the Agent installation date and time. ![]() |
Site ID | Displayed in the Attributes → Cloud info section. ![]() | Displayed in the ATTRIBUTES → DOMAIN ATTRIBUTES section.![]() |

Services | Displayed in the Services section.![]() | Displayed in the INVENTORY → SERVICES section.![]() |
Assigned SKUs | Displayed in the Attributes → Basic Information section. ![]() | Not required. |
Location | Displayed in the Attributes → More Information section. ![]() | Displayed in the ATTRIBUTES → DOMAIN ATTRIBUTES section as physicalLocationName.![]() |
Resource Time Zone | Displayed in the Attributes → More Information section. ![]() | Displayed in the ATTRIBUTES → GENERAL ATTRIBUTES section.![]() |
Management Profile | Displayed at the top of the Overview screen.![]() | Displayed in the header section of the new resource details screen.![]() |
Agent Release Version | Displayed in the Attributes → More Information section. ![]() | Displayed in the ATTRIBUTES → GENERAL ATTRIBUTES section.![]() |
Agent Policy | Displayed in the Attributes → More Information section. ![]() | Displayed in the ATTRIBUTES → DOMAIN ATTRIBUTES section.![]() |
Last Call Record Updated Time | Displayed in the Attributes → More Information section. As no data is available, the field value is displayed as blank in this case. ![]() | If a resource has no call record activity, the Last Call Record Updated Time column and its details will not be displayed. |
Owner | Displayed in the Attributes → More Information section. ![]() | Displayed in the OVERVIEW → ATTRIBUTES section.![]() |

Alert Escalation | Displayed in the Attributes → More Information section. ![]() | Click the Actions menu (three dots) in the right-top corner of the screen and select View Alert Escalation Policies.![]() |
OS Architecture | Displayed in the Attributes → More Information section. ![]() | Displayed in the ATTRIBUTES → GENERAL ATTRIBUTES section.![]() |
Build Number | Displayed in the Attributes → More Information section. ![]() | Displayed in the ATTRIBUTES → GENERAL ATTRIBUTES section.![]() |
Object Id | Displayed in the Attributes → More Information section. ![]() | Displayed in the ATTRIBUTES → DOMAIN ATTRIBUTES section as snmpObjectId.![]() |
Purchase date, Warranty expire date | Displayed in the Attributes → Hardware section. ![]() | Displayed in the ATTRIBUTES → DOMAIN ATTRIBUTES section.![]() |
Remaining days | Displayed in the Attributes → Hardware section. ![]() | Displayed in the OVERVIEW → DOMAIN ATTRIBUTES section![]() |
SMBIOS BIOS Version | Displayed in the Attributes → Hardware → BIOS section. ![]() | Displayed in the INVENTORY → HARDWARE → BIOS section.![]() |
Number of cores, Socket designation, L2 Cache Size, Max Clock speed, Data width | Displayed in the Attributes → Hardware → CPU section. ![]() | Displayed in the INVENTORY → HARDWARE → CPU section.![]() |
Monitor, Utilization thresholds (%) | Displayed in the Attributes → Hardware → Logical Disk Drive Details section. ![]() | Displayed in the INVENTORY → DISKS → LOGICAL DISK DRIVES section.![]() |
Alias IP, Default IP, Link Status, Link Speed | Displayed in the Attributes → Hardware → Network Information section. ![]() | Displayed in the INVENTORY → NETWORK → NETWORK CARD section.![]() |
Slot, Firmware Family version (no value) | Displayed in the Attributes → Network Information section. ![]() | Displayed in the in the INVENTORY → NETWORK → NETWORK CARD section.![]() |
Components | Displayed in the Components section. ![]() | Displayed in the COMPONENTS → COMPONENTS section.![]() |
Interfaces | Displayed in the Interfaces section. ![]() | Displayed in the INVENTORY → NETWORK → INTERFACES section.![]() |
Neighbors | Displayed in the Neighbors section. ![]() | Displayed in the RELATED INFO → DEPENDENCIES section.![]() |
Note: Fields in the DOMAIN ATTRIBUTES section of the Enhanced Resource Details screen are displayed only when relevant data is available. If no applicable data is found, the columns and their details will not be shown.
